An ASV is a type of feature but a feature is not a type of ASV. Does that make sense?
This forum post describes the generic term "feature" and why we use it (replacing qiime1-era use of the more specific term "otu" as a general term, e.g., "otu table").
ASV appears on the forum but not the official docs as much because there is a lot of variation over the precise terminology — sequence variant vs. "actual" SV vs. "amplicon" SV vs. "denoised" SV vs. 100% OTU, etc. And while dada2/deblur output sequence variants the rest of QIIME2 is largely agnostic to the types of features contained in feature tables.
